Biden's $5.8 trillion budget proposal geared toward moderates in difficult year
CBSN
More than a list of numbers, President Biden's budget documents what he'd most like to accomplish this year, and it offers a glimpse into how his administration plans to confront some of the bracing political realities he faces right now.
His $5.8 trillion proposal is coming up against the headwinds of a divided Congress, high inflation, low presidential approval ratings and midterm elections that threaten Democratic majorities in the House and Senate later this year.
"What he faces this particular year is very daunting" — since Democrats are the "odds-on favorite to lose the majority in at least the House, and quite possibly, the Senate," said Mark Harkins, a senior fellow at Georgetown University's Government Affairs Institute.
